Oxford Historical Society

Education, Heritage

The Oxford Historical Society publishes archives, historical texts, and bibliographical tools about the history of Oxford (both the City and the University) and about the neighbouring villages & towns (following the boundaries of pre-1972 Oxfordshire). To date it has published 149 volumes, most of these dating from Georgian and earlier periods.
